Bol Evaluating language proficiency demands fairness, cultural sensitivity, and robust methods. The overview delves into varied assessment strategies—from formative to diagnostic and proficiency tests—addressing design principles, digital innovations, and multilingual challenges to inform educational and policy decisions. Assessing language proficiency requires a balance of validity, fairness, and cultural sensitivity. Language assessment supports educational placement, progress monitoring, and policy evaluation across diverse contexts. Handbook of Language Assessment provides an extensive overview of theories, tools, and methodologies in testing linguistic competence. The book discusses assessment types—formative, summative, diagnostic, and proficiency-based—along with test design principles and scoring reliability. It also explores digital assessment tools and issues of multilingualism. Combining research and practical application, it serves as a comprehensive reference for language educators, linguists, and policymakers committed to effective and equitable language evaluation.
